God its wonderful to have a soundingboard like this. My low-polygon modeling gamer friends rip the flaws so much lol. Some info and Questions: 1. great discovery with metaballs! I have to work with them more! I created a PATH and created a ball at beginning, multi replicated it alot and positioned for snakes body and head on first frame and linked all metaballs to first one. Them when I slid it down path VIOLA! a snake! Using this technique I can make it climb on roks, up trees etc. Try it! 2.Using the face lab in Poser and creating the texture maps for them with photos has paid off rather well so far-still learning.
